在DNF公益服中,设置PVP(玩家间对战)奖励系统需要进行一些代码编写和服务器配置。下面将为您详细介绍如何设置PVP奖励系统的代码。
您需要在数据库中创建一个用于存储PVP奖励信息的表。以下是一个示例表结构的SQL代码:
sql
CREATE TABLE pvp_rewards (
player_id INT NOT NULL,
win_count INT,
lose_count INT,
points INT,
PRIMARY KEY (player_id)
);
在上面的示例中,我们创建了一个名为pvp_rewards
的表,用于存储每位玩家的胜场数、败场数和积分。
您需要在服务器端编写代码来处理PVP对战的逻辑和奖励分配。以下是一个简单的伪代码示例:
```javascript // 处理PVP对战结果 function handlePVPResult(winner, loser) { winner.win_count += 1; winner.points += 10;
loser.lose_count += 1;
loser.points -= 5;
// 将对战结果更新到数据库
updatePVPResultsInDatabase(winner, loser);
}
// 更新对战结果到数据库 function updatePVPResultsInDatabase(winner, loser) { // 执行SQL语句,更新数据库中对应玩家的胜场数、败场数和积分
在上面的伪代码示例中,我们定义了一个handlePVPResult
函数来处理PVP对战的结果,并根据胜负情况更新玩家的胜场数、败场数和积分,然后调用updatePVPResultsInDatabase
函数将结果更新到数据库中。
您需要在客户端的游戏界面上显示玩家的PVP奖励信息。以下是一个简单的伪代码示例:
javascript
// 更新PVP奖励信息显示
function updatePVPInfoOnUI(player) {
}
在上面的伪代码示例中,我们定义了一个updatePVPInfoOnUI
函数来更新玩家的PVP奖励信息显示,包括胜场数、败场数和积分。
设置PVP奖励系统能够为玩家带来更多的竞技乐趣和动力,以下是一些PVP奖励系统的特色:
通过以上的代码设置步骤和PVP奖励玩法特色介绍,您可以在DNF公益服中设置PVP奖励系统的代码,为玩家带来更多的游戏乐趣和挑战。希望这些信息能够对您有所帮助,祝您在设置PVP奖励系统时顺利进行,并能够尽情享受游戏乐趣!
本文地址: /dnfsifu/1050706.html
976冰雪传奇
在网游的浩瀚宇宙中,冰雪传奇私服以其独特的魅力,吸引了无数玩家的目光与热情。这类服务器,往往基于经典的冰雪题材,通过非官方的形式,...966阳光冰雪传奇
在网游的浩瀚宇宙中,冰雪传奇私服以其独特的魅力,吸引了无数玩家的目光与热情。这类服务器,往往基于经典的冰雪题材,通过非官方的形式,...966传奇冰雪传奇
在网游的浩瀚宇宙中,冰雪传奇私服以其独特的魅力,吸引了无数玩家的目光与热情。这类服务器,往往基于经典的冰雪题材,通过非官方的形式,...1.76传奇1级
在网游世界的浩瀚星海中,"1.76传奇私服"如同一颗独特的星辰,吸引着无数怀旧玩家的目光与热情。这个版本,作为《热血传奇》系列中一个经典...1.76传奇1倍经验
在网游世界的浩瀚星海中,"1.76传奇私服"如同一颗独特的星辰,吸引着无数怀旧玩家的目光与热情。这个版本,作为《热血传奇》系列中一个经典...95免费冰雪传奇官方
在网游的浩瀚宇宙中,冰雪传奇私服以其独特的魅力,吸引了无数玩家的目光与热情。这类服务器,往往基于经典的冰雪题材,通过非官方的形式,...Copyright © 2017 新开传奇私服新服网(https://m.gdnet.com.cn/).All Right severed
本站传奇游戏发布已获得计算机软件登记证书知识产权
© 2021-2026 https://m.gdnet.com.cn/ 版权所有 鄂ICP备2021007697号